Greenhouse and CLEAR Announce Partnership to Enable Candidate Verification
Prnewswire· 2025-06-12 12:00
Core Insights - The recruitment industry is facing challenges due to overwhelming candidate pipelines influenced by remote work, economic uncertainty, and AI-driven mass applications, leading to a rise in fraudulent applications [1] - Gartner predicts that by 2028, up to 25% of job applicants could be fraudulent, utilizing advanced AI tools to circumvent standard hiring controls [1] Company Overview - Greenhouse is a leading hiring platform aimed at improving hiring processes for companies, providing AI-powered software that supports every stage from sourcing to onboarding [6][7] - The company has assisted over 7,500 organizations across various industries in enhancing their hiring performance [9] Product Features - Greenhouse Real Talent integrates with CLEAR1 to enhance candidate verification, allowing recruiters to focus on genuine candidates [2][4] - The integration enables seamless identity verification by matching a candidate's selfie with their government-issued ID, ensuring authenticity [8] - Over 31 million existing CLEAR users can verify their identity instantly with a selfie, streamlining the hiring process [8] Benefits - For customers, the integration reduces recruiting costs and saves time by filtering verified candidates, allowing hiring efforts to concentrate on the right individuals [8] - For candidates, the process offers a fast and secure way to verify their identity, enhancing trust with recruiters [8] Future Plans - The Greenhouse Real Talent + CLEAR1 integration is set to launch for select customers in Q3 2025, with further details to be announced [5]

Baiya International Group Inc. Announces Fiscal Year 2024 Financial Results
Prnewswire· 2025-05-13 22:00
Core Viewpoint - Baiya International Group Inc. reported a resilient performance for fiscal year 2024, achieving a revenue growth of 10.7% despite economic challenges, driven by a focus on project outsourcing services and strategic partnerships in the logistics sector [2][4]. Financial Performance - Net revenues for fiscal year 2024 were $12.8 million, an increase of 10.7% from $11.6 million in fiscal year 2023 [4][5]. - Gross profit rose to $1.4 million, reflecting a significant increase of 75.4% from $0.8 million in fiscal year 2023 [5][9]. - The company turned a net loss of $1.1 million in fiscal year 2023 into a net income of $6,687 in fiscal year 2024, with basic and diluted net income per share at $0.00 compared to a loss of $0.10 in the previous year [5][12]. Revenue Breakdown - Revenue from project outsourcing services was $12.8 million, marking a 26.6% increase from $10.1 million in fiscal year 2023, primarily due to new contracts with major customers [6][19]. - Revenue from entrusted recruitment services decreased by 97.2% to $0.04 million, attributed to the lingering effects of COVID-19 preventive measures [6][19]. - Revenue from other services increased by 155.6% to $3,050, mainly from software revenue [6]. Cost and Expenses - Total cost of revenue was $11.4 million, an increase of 5.8% from $10.8 million in fiscal year 2023 [8]. - Total operating expenses decreased by 11.7% to $1.3 million, driven by reductions in general and administrative expenses and research and development costs [10][19]. Cash Flow and Financial Condition - As of December 31, 2024, the company had cash of $1.7 million, a significant increase from $0.03 million in the previous year [13]. - Net cash provided by operating activities was $1.6 million, compared to a net cash used of $1.8 million in fiscal year 2023 [13][20]. Recent Developments - The company completed its initial public offering on March 24, 2025, raising gross proceeds of $10.0 million by offering 2,500,000 ordinary shares at $4.00 per share [14][15].
